Finding affordable rentals in Tampa isn’t serendipity—it’s strategy. The key lies in using data-driven tools, understanding seasonal dynamics, and tapping into under-the-radar neighborhoods. Reputable rental platforms aggregate real-time listings, filtering by price, location, and amenities. Users benefit from filters for open move-in dates, suitcase-friendly spaces, and transit access—critical for planning on a budget. Additionally, comparing rental prices across adjacent areas reveals notable cost differences; some emerging or slightly outlying districts offer commendable value with comparable access to Tampa’s vibes. Seasonal demand shifts, especially around spring break and academic cycles, create temporary price dips, making timing a smart lever. These methods empower renters to make informed choices while staying within budget—key to saving thousands while exploring.

In the U.S., housing costs continue to squeeze discretionary income, especially in popular cities. Yet Tampa stands out as an attractive alternative due to its balanced mix of affordability, economic growth, and quality of life. Recent data shows increasing demand from young professionals, digital nomads, and families seeking budget-friendly coastal living—without the premium price tag. Social media and travel forums buzz with conversations about neighborhood-friendly, low-cost housing, fueled by transparent reviews and real budget comparisons. The shift toward longer-term and flexible rentals further amplifies Tampa’s appeal, making it easier for renters to explore without major long-term commitments. This growing interest reflects a broader rethinking of urban living—one where cost efficiency and lifestyle value coexist.
